List 2 examples of how bacteria are necessary for other species to exist.

Bacteria are necessary for other species to exist.

1. Helps in breaking down food- there are certain species of bacteria that reside in the gut of animals which helps in maintaining the conditions necessary for digesting food.

2. Fix atmospheric nitrogen- some bacteria live on the root nodules of specific plants that help in the nitrogen fixation which can be absorbed by the plants that act as a fertilizer.
